Mentoring: A Guide for Drug Abuse Researchers

Publication Cover

Discusses the importance of quality mentorship in drug abuse research and offers suggestions for creating a successful mentor and mentee relationship.

NIH Pub Number: 09-5770
Published: November 2009
Author: National Institute on Drug Abuse
